public bool Create(FeedBackMdel feedBack) { feedBack.id = MongoDB.Bson.ObjectId.GenerateNewId().ToString(); feedBack.CraetedBy = DateTime.Now; feedBack.UpdatedAt = DateTime.Now; eVChargingDBContext.feedback.InsertOne(feedBack); return(true); }
public ActionResult PostFeedBack([FromBody] FeedBackMdel feedBack) { try { var CheckUser = userServices.GetById(feedBack.UserId); if (CheckUser != null) { userServices.Create(feedBack); return(Ok()); } else { return(StatusCode(StatusCodes.Status404NotFound, "UserNotFound")); } } catch (Exception ex) { logHelper.ErrorLogs("UsersController", "PostFeedBack", "", ex); return(StatusCode(StatusCodes.Status500InternalServerError, ex.Message)); } }